[flutter] 플러터 앱의 아이콘 사이즈 설정 방법

Flutter로 앱을 개발할 때, 앱의 아이콘은 매우 중요합니다. 사용자들이 앱 아이콘을 통해 앱을 식별하고 빠르게 접근할 수 있기 때문입니다. 따라서, 앱 아이콘의 사이즈를 적절하게 설정하는 것이 중요합니다. 이번 글에서는 Flutter로 개발된 앱의 아이콘 사이즈를 설정하는 방법에 대해 알아보겠습니다.

1. 안드로이드 아이콘 사이즈 설정

안드로이드 앱의 아이콘은 다양한 해상도의 기기에서 잘 보이도록 다른 사이즈로 제공되어야 합니다. Flutter 앱에서 안드로이드 아이콘의 사이즈를 설정하려면 android\app\src\main\res 디렉터리 내에 아이콘의 다양한 해상도에 맞는 폴더들을 생성하고, 각각의 폴더에 해당하는 아이콘 이미지를 넣어주어야 합니다.

예를 들어, mipmap-mdpi, mipmap-hdpi, mipmap-xhdpi, mipmap-xxhdpi, mipmap-xxxhdpi 폴더에 각각 48x48, 72x72, 96x96, 144x144, 192x192 픽셀의 아이콘 이미지를 넣어주어야 합니다.

2. 아이폰 아이콘 사이즈 설정

아이폰 앱의 아이콘도 안드로이드와 마찬가지로 다양한 해상도에 맞게 제공되어야 합니다. Flutter 앱에서 아이폰 아이콘의 사이즈를 설정하려면 ios\Runner\Assets.xcassets\AppIcon.appiconset 디렉터리 내에 아이콘 이미지를 추가하면 됩니다.

해상도에 따른 아이콘 이미지의 크기는 Xcode에서 설정하며, 각 아이콘 이미지는 AppIcon-40x40@2x.png, AppIcon-60x60@2x.png, AppIcon-76x76@2x.png와 같은 이름으로 저장해야 합니다.

위와 같이 안드로이드와 아이폰에 각각 필요한 아이콘 사이즈를 설정하고 이미지를 추가한 뒤, Flutter 프로젝트를 다시 빌드하면 설정한 아이콘 이미지가 앱에 적용됩니다.

마지막으로, 이미지를 대표하는 올바른 디자인과 고품질 이미지를 사용하여 사용자들에게 보다 더 나은 시각적인 경험을 제공할 수 있도록 노력해야 합니다.

이상으로, Flutter 앱의 아이콘 사이즈 설정에 대해 알아보았습니다. 위 내용이 도움이 되기를 바라며, 앞으로도 Flutter 앱 개발에 많은 성공을 기원합니다!

Flutter 아이콘 관련 문서 보러가기

// main.dart 파일에서 앱 아이콘 설정 예시
import 'package:flutter/material.dart';

void main() {
  runApp(
    MaterialApp(
      // 앱 아이콘 설정
      home: MyHomePage(),
      theme: ThemeData(
        // 앱 테마 설정
        primarySwatch: Colors.blue,
      ),
    ),
  );
}

class MyHomePage extends StatelessWidget {
  @override
  Widget build(BuildContext context) {
    return Scaffold(
      appBar: AppBar(
        title: Text('앱 아이콘 설정 예시'),
      ),
      body: Center(
        child: Text(
          '앱 아이콘 설정하기',
          style: TextStyle(fontSize: 24),
        ),
      ),
    );
  }
}

기대되는 결과는 다양한 기기에서 적절한 사이즈의 아이콘을 보여주는 Flutter 앱입니다. ```